What is a theme?  A theme of a story or an event is the lesson that can be derived from the story or event.  It is not the sequence of events that make up a story, which is known as the plot, but the message or the bone of the story.  The theme develops from the conflict or the central problem that is being tackled.  The lessons that are learned in tackling the conflict or problem are the themes.
